Scots woman's narrow escape caught on CCTV after huge pile of timber plunges off lorry into her path

CCTV caught a woman's narrow escape after a huge timber shipment plunged off a Scots lorry.

The shocking video showed the heart stopping moment the load broke free and speared into a street in Crieff on Monday.

The footage, captured 12.15pm on Comrie Street, shows the vehicle's timber fall off when turning a corner.

A nearby older female pedestrian manages to dart out of the way in the nick of time.

The load then crashes into a nearby fence and the lorry comes to an abrupt halt.

Luckily no one was injured and the road was cleared at around 4.50pm.

The video goes on to show by passers watch in horror before a man in a high vis jacket inspects the damage.

A Police Scotland spokesperson said: “We were called around 12.15pm on Monday, 7 February, 2022, to a report of a lorry shedding its load from a trailer on Comrie Street in Crieff.

"No-one was injured the road was cleared around 4.50pm.”
